About

Tianhan Dong is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Tianhan Dong has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 173 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 2 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Tianhan Dong's work include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(2 papers),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(1 paper) and Marine Sponges and Natural Products (1 paper). Tianhan Dong is often cited by papers focused on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(2 papers),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(1 paper) and Marine Sponges and Natural Products (1 paper). Tianhan Dong collaborates with scholars based in United States and China. Tianhan Dong's co-authors include Weiming Zhu, Fan‐Dong Kong, Peipei Liu, Yi Wang, Kun Huang, Zhi Huang, Zhi Han, Wei Shao, Jie Zhang and Daoqiang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, Science Translational Medicine and Archives of Biochemistry and Biophysics.
